The Masjidur Rahman (also known as the Muthanampalayam TNTJ Mosque) is a prominent spiritual and social hub located in the Muthanampalayam area of Tiruppur, Tamil Nadu. Affiliated with the Tamil Nadu Thowheed Jamath (TNTJ), it serves as a central point for the "Thowheed" (monotheistic reform) movement in the city's southeastern residential and industrial expansion zones. Historical & Religious Significance Theological Foundation: Following the core tenets of the TNTJ, the mosque emphasises the absolute oneness of God (Thowheed) and advocates for a return to the foundational teachings of the Quran and Sunnah. It is known for its rational approach to religious practice and its focus on eliminating cultural innovations and superstitious beliefs from worship. Establishment: The Masjidur Rahman was established in 2010. It was built to serve the growing population of hosiery workers and residents who moved into the Muthanampalayam and Nallur extensions during the city's significant industrial growth in the early 2010s. Social Reform & Activism: Beyond being a place of prayer, the mosque is a centre for humanitarian work. It coordinates blood donation drives, ambulance services, and provides financial aid for education and medical emergencies. This social-first approach has made it a respected institution among both Muslims and non-Muslims in the locality. Linguistic Clarity: A hallmark of this mosque is the delivery of the Friday sermon (Khutbah) and daily spiritual lectures in the Tamil language. This ensures that moral and ethical guidance is easily accessible and practically applicable to the local workforce. Location & Connectivity: The mosque is situated in the Bharathi Nagar area of Muthanampalayam, offering a quiet, focused environment for worship while remaining close to major transit routes, including the Nallur-Muthanampalayam Road. Minimalist Architecture: In line with the TNTJ philosophy of avoiding ostentation, the masjid features a clean, functional design with a prominent minaret. The interior prayer hall is designed for maximum ventilation and space to accommodate large crowds during the Friday Jumu'ah prayers. Community Centre: During the holy month of Ramadan, the mosque is particularly active, hosting nightly Taraweeh prayers and organising community Iftars that are attended by local garment workers and their families. Accessibility: The mosque is easily reachable from the city centre via auto-rickshaws or town buses plying the Nallur-Muthanampalayam route.
